Did Neo Geo Freak sell mismatched manuals? I got a US Puzzled today, but didn't realize until I got home that the manual was JoyJoyKid. I found the "distributed by NGF" sticker on the side of the cartridge, as well as some sort of numbered code for the cartridge from a Singapore amusements company "J Ashby Marketing PTE", with an accompanying blue note. I also noticed the insert quality was a bit sub-standard.

Is this a common occurrence with NGF releases? Or should I hunt down a Puzzled manual to replace it?

Your lucky to get any manual, mismatched or not. It was easy back in the day to score loose carts for bargain prices. Then, throw it in a box, slip in a photocopied insert, and if available, include a manual. (Japanese, English, CD version, etc.) thus whereby creating a more valuable item by piecing it together.

Especially easy to do when you have dozens & dozens of "parts" laying around from parted out games which were used for conversions over the years. Is it all coming together now? Yeap.
